Question
a red blood cell is placed in a hypertonic solution. how will this affect the cell?
water will move into the cell causing it to burst
water will move out of the cell causing it to shrink
the cell will not change
In a hypertonic solution, the concentration of solutes (like salt) outside the cell is higher than inside. According to the principle of osmosis, water moves from an area of lower solute concentration (inside the cell, 1% salt) to an area of higher solute concentration (outside the cell, 4% salt). So water will move out of the cell. When water leaves the cell, the cell loses volume and shrinks.
